To avoid the crowds, consider visiting during the offseason or on weekdays. Now, onto the tourist attractions. One must-see destination is the National Aquarium in Baltimore, which features over 20,000 animals and exhibits on marine life. Another popular spot is the Chesapeake Bay Maritime Museum in St. Michaels, where visitors can learn about Maryland's maritime history and take a cruise on the bay. For nature lovers, the Assateague Island National Seashore offers miles of pristine beaches and wild ponies. Maryland State Map Outline: Local Culture Maryland is known for its seafood, particularly its crabs. Many restaurants offer steamed crabs served with Old Bay seasoning, a local favorite. Another aspect of Maryland's culture is its history, particularly its role in the Civil War. Visitors can explore battlefields, museums, and historic sites related to this period. Maryland State Map Outline: Beaches and Parks Maryland has no shortage of beautiful beaches and parks. Assateague Island National Seashore, mentioned earlier, is a prime example. Another popular destination is Sandy Point State Park, which offers swimming, fishing, and picnicking. For hikers, the Appalachian Trail passes through Maryland, offering stunning views of the state's mountains and forests. Maryland State Map Outline: Question and Answer Q: What is the best time of year to visit Maryland? A: The best time to visit depends on your interests. For beachgoers, summer is the obvious choice. For those interested in fall foliage, September and October are ideal. For lower crowds and cooler temperatures, consider visiting in the spring or fall. Q: What is Maryland's state flower? A: Maryland's state flower is the Black-Eyed Susan. Q: What is the main airport in Maryland? A: Baltimore/Washington International Thurgood Marshall Airport (BWI) is the main airport serving Maryland. Q: What is Maryland's state motto? A: Maryland's state motto is "Fatti maschii, parole femine," which means "Manly deeds, womanly words."
